Editor-in-Chief Mark Evans and Safe Diving's Mark Newman take a look at some must-have safety gear when liveaboard diving – namely, DSMBs, and GPS beacons.

Delayed surface marker buoys are a cheap and effective tool to have in the diver's arsenal for highlighting your location in the water to your dive boat crew, and the two Marks take a look at some of the different versions available.
